Output 21dea94714ed443479aad283061583a28a3b99eaa31cab14e66f534823697237:8

value
2572787
script pubkey
OP_0 OP_PUSHBYTES_20 95ea8842fe49d3960c632f7ed56e4a8a8d6354a5
address
bc1qjh4gssh7f8fevrrr9ald2mj232xkx499wflgh0
transaction
21dea94714ed443479aad283061583a28a3b99eaa31cab14e66f534823697237